Thought we'd try somewhere different before a night at the state theatre.
We shared a bottle of wine and were offered water. We were presented with a 600mL bottle of Mt Franklin for $7.00. This would be fine if it was a high end restaurant, but for a restaurant which appears like a diner it was a bit much.
I had the salmon teriyaki which was over cooked and, therefore, too dry. It was served with rice and a single leaf of bok choy. Although the sauce was good, there was not enough.
The service was superficial. The waitress became bitter after we suggested that we'd not requested bottled water. Will not be returning.

Me and my partner booked an early dinner and received a glass of complimentary champaign each was nice. For appetisers we ordered the pierogi with organic pork and roasted shallots and the fried cauliflower. They were both nice but I thought the cauliflower was quite unique. We were quite full at that point so only order one main which we decided to be the chicken breast with potato dumplings. I thought it was quite average though the chicken was very tender.
The dessert had to be the best part as we ordered the choclate ganache and walnut souffle. The souffle was nice but a little eggy but the ganache was absolutely Delicious complimented with icecream and tuile!
However, after a lovely evening when we received the bill we realised they had charged us $9 for a tiny bottle of still water that didn't even last us until main. I thought water would be free but it was even more expensive then some of the alcohol which I thought was a massive rip off.
I would come back again for the desserts but I definitely won't be taking any more water!

My wife and I popped for lunch after a movie @ the Ritz this afternoon. From the specials board we both chose the Beef Daube Pie with Chocolate Mousse for $16. The menu had the price @ $20. The waiter, a very polite young French fellow, was surprised that the board was so wrong and he appropriately charged us the $16.
The pie was 'homemade' and pretty good albeit the meat a bit dry, but I didn't mind that too much. It came with a green salad dressed with a good quality balsamic vinegar. However, the mousse appeared to be a little old being thick and dry on top. It tasted Ok. The coffee was not as good as it should have been. However, it was a nice place to sit on a sunny afternoon.
Overall, our experience didn't convince us to return for an evening meal.
